Finding Your Profitable Niche (The 10:1 Rule)

The biggest mistake new publishers make is targeting broad keywords like "kdp coloring book" or "adult coloring book." These terms are hyper-saturated with hundreds of thousands of competing titles. Instead, you must apply the "10:1 Rule": find a niche where the top 10 books have a Best Seller Rank (BSR) under 100,000, but the total search results are under 1,000.

Sub-Niche Identification

In 2026, the most profitable niches are those that combine a hobby with a specific aesthetic. Examples include:

  • Cottagecore Animals: Combining the "cozy" trend with wildlife.
  • Steampunk Portraits: High-detail mechanical designs for advanced colorists.
  • Sarcastic Office Life: A "snarky" sweary coloring book specifically for corporate employees.
  • Reverse Coloring Books: A 2026 trend where the color is provided, and the user draws the lines.

Validating Demand with Data

Before creating a single image, check the "Customers also bought" section of successful competitors. If you see a recurring theme—such as "Mushroom Houses" appearing across multiple top-selling books—that is your signal. Aim for a keyword search volume of at least 2,000 searches per month with a "Competition Score" that allows a new entrant to break into the top 20 organic results within 30 days.

Technical Specifications and Interior Formatting

Precision in formatting is what separates an amateur KDP upload from a professional product. Amazon’s printing presses have strict tolerances; missing these by even 0.1 inches will result in a rejected manuscript or, worse, a book with cut-off illustrations that triggers 1-star reviews.

Trim Size and Bleed Settings

For coloring books, the standard and most preferred size is 8.5 x 11 inches. This provides the maximum canvas for the user.

  • Bleed: You must select "Bleed" during the KDP upload process. This allows your images to extend to the very edge of the page.
  • File Dimensions: If your trim size is 8.5" x 11", your PDF upload size with bleed must be 8.625" x 11.25". This extra 0.125" on the top, bottom, and outer edge is the "safety zone" for the industrial cutters.

The Single-Sided Rule

Never design a coloring book with images on both sides of the paper. KDP’s 55lb (90 GSM) paper is relatively thin. Markers and even some heavy gel pens will bleed through.

  1. Page 1: Title Page.
  2. Page 2: Copyright/Blank.
  3. Page 3: First Illustration.
  4. Page 4: Blank (or a dark-patterned "bleed protector" page).
  5. Repeat: This ensures your book has a premium feel and protects the user’s work.

Resolution and Line Weight

All images must be 300 DPI (dots per inch). Anything less will result in "pixelation" or "fuzziness," which is the primary reason for customer returns in this category. For adult coloring books, aim for line weights between 1pt and 2.5pt. For toddler books, lines should be much thicker (4pt to 6pt) to help with motor skill limitations.

Attribute Toddler Coloring Book Kids (8-12) Coloring Book Adult Coloring Book
Complexity Simple, bold shapes Thematic, moderate detail High detail, intricate patterns
Line Weight 4pt - 6pt (Thick) 2pt - 3pt (Medium) 0.5pt - 2pt (Fine)
Page Count 30 - 50 Illustrations 40 - 60 Illustrations 50 - 100 Illustrations
Primary Theme Learning, Alphabet, Animals Fantasy, Space, Sports Mindfulness, Gothic, Mandalas
Typical Price $5.99 - $7.99 $6.99 - $8.99 $7.99 - $12.99

Cover Design: The 2-Second Rule

Your cover has one job: to stop the scroll. On a search results page, your book thumbnail is tiny. It must communicate three things instantly: the subject, the quality, and the target audience.

Cover Elements for 2026

  • The Colored Example: Show a "partially colored" version of one of your interior pages. This demonstrates the potential of the book.
  • High Contrast: Use a bold background color (deep teals, vibrant purples, or matte blacks) to make the white coloring area pop.
  • Title Hierarchy: The niche should be the largest text. "Cottagecore Coloring" should be 3x larger than the subtitle "50 Stress Relieving Designs."
  • Finish: For adult coloring books, choose a Matte finish. It feels more premium and "artistic." For kids' books, a Glossy finish is better as it resists fingerprints and spills.

Publishing, Metadata, and The Launch Phase

Once your PDF is ready (one for the interior, one for the cover), the KDP upload process begins. This is where SEO determines your long-term organic reach.

The 7 Backend Keywords

Do not repeat words that are already in your title. If your title is "Gothic Horror Coloring Book for Adults," do not use "coloring book" in your backend keywords. Instead, use:

  1. Category adjacencies: "Dark fantasy art"
  2. Use cases: "Anxiety relief for teens"
  3. Gift terms: "Birthday gift for goth girls"
  4. Stylistic terms: "Intricate line art illustrations"
  5. Materials: "Suitable for colored pencils"

Setting the Price

Data from 2025-2026 suggests a "sweet spot" for new coloring books.

  • Entry Price: $7.99. This covers the approximately $2.15 - $3.00 printing cost (depending on page count) and leaves you with a $1.50 - $2.50 royalty while remaining competitive.
  • Premium Price: Once you have 20+ reviews, you can bump the price to $9.99, especially if you have a high page count (80+ illustrations).

Amazon Advertising (AMS) Strategy

You cannot rely purely on organic traffic in the first 14 days.

  1. Automatic Campaign: Run an "Auto" campaign at $5/day with a low bid ($0.35) to let Amazon's algorithm find which keywords convert for you.
  2. Product Targeting: Target the "Product Pages" of the top 5 bestsellers in your niche. Your book will appear under their "Add to Cart" button.
  3. A+ Content: This is non-negotiable. Use the "Standard Image Header with Text" and "Standard 3-Image Company Mission" modules to show photos of the book being colored. This reduces "buyer's remorse" and lowers return rates.

Q: What is the best paper type for coloring books on KDP? A: Amazon offers "White" and "Cream" paper. For coloring books, always choose White Paper. Cream paper is thinner and can distort the colors of the pencils or markers used by the customer.

Q: How many pages should my coloring book be? A: A competitive adult coloring book should have between 40 and 60 unique illustrations. Including the blank "protector" pages, this results in a 80 to 120-page book. Books with fewer than 30 illustrations are often perceived as "low value" by the 2026 market.

Q: Do I need a copyright page? A: Yes. Including a copyright page (usually page 2) protects your intellectual property and makes your book look like a professional publication. It should include the title, author name (or pen name), and a statement prohibiting unauthorized reproduction.
